Hooters Franchise

Hooters is a casual bar and grill restaurant serving chicken wings, burgers, seafood, and other menu items. The franchise is known for its entertaining atmosphere and friendly service by the Hooters Girls.""

Franchise Fee and Costs to Open

Franchise Fee
$50,000 - $50,000
Minimum Cash Required
$
390000
Investment Range
$1,233,300 - $4,075,000

Exploring the financial picture of Hooters gives insight into both the upfront commitment and the potential revenue opportunity. According to FDD Item 7, opening this franchise typically involves an investment in the range of $1,233,300 - $4,075,000, along with a franchise fee of $50,000 - $50,000.

Financial Performance and Revenue

Yearly Gross Sales

$
3456622
Owner Operator Estimated Earnings
$241,964 - $345,663
Franchise Playback Period

9.5-11.5 years

Yearly gross sales of $3,456,622 and estimated earnings of $241,964 - $345,663 show the potential financial performance of this franchise. These figures are crucial for prospective franchisees as they help to project revenue and profitability. They offer insight into the business's ability to generate income and can be used to compare its performance against other investment opportunities. The Franchise Payback Period of 9.5-11.5 provides an estimation of the time it might take for an owner to recover their initial investment. Training and Resources

Hooters provides comprehensive training for its new franchisees. Initial training, lasting approximately five weeks, takes place at Hooters' corporate headquarters in Atlanta, Georgia. The franchisor offers a robust curriculum covering operational procedures and brand standards. Hooters recommends utilizing provided resources for a strong launch.

Challenges and Risks

A franchisee may encounter challenges related to local market competition from established casual dining chains. Operational complexity includes managing staff, inventory, and service standards consistently. Reliance on specific supply chains for core menu items presents a consideration, as disruptions can impact product availability and quality. The unique service model also requires careful staff selection and training.
